We all know how the champions spotlights always come at the same time the champion is out right ?

After all the rage about the changes made to Renekton after making the champion spotlight it kinda makes you think....Why not release the Champions spotlight at least 3/4/5 days before the actual patch release ?
This way you can get feedback from the community and what they think, granted it won't be as accurate as when you play the champ in games but it will help in things like:

1-Evading sudden behind the scenes changes.

2-Adding/Balance/Removing skills that look op.

3-Stop/Minimize raging about new champs because the community helped in the actual balancing.

4-Turning the LoL community from being surprised and shocked at every new champion like it's a monthly Kinder surprise egg to a community who actually participate and helps in making new champions and adding content to LoL sharing the feeling of accomplishment with the whole community and in turn making LoL a game and product everyone can be proud of not just Riot.

I think they release it the same day because they work a tight schedual and the champion isn't actually completed until close to the release, so they don't have much time to make the gameplay videos and approve it before the patch comes out.

If you think about it, 2 weeks (10 working days) to make a full champion, means that would have to have the entire champ fully finished and implimented in just 4 days, so they could spend the 5th day creating the (rushed) video and approving it for us early.

Earlier is always better obviously, but I just don't think it's possible in this situation.

It's an interesting thought. Our champion pipeline is something that we continually try to improve.

Just for some context on Riots champion development: http://www.leagueoflegends.com/board...60#post4896060

Before we release a hero it is still in testing. We don't want to change the champion right after the video, as players expect what they see in the video and changes are risky bugwize. However design are always striving for the perfect release so sometimes they will make changes last minute if they believe it warrants it.
